Output 33a4d14e26c6ab40cc4dca33fea8a7cff4f68eac164165989f55432b52bc48fe:4

value
1068821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ac8f32acb96ac2a7c9e97ffed6ce8c06239846 OP_EQUAL
address
3NMZMXqNviVjYz14Q4mE5Bdt2znt3Sw6Ej
transaction
33a4d14e26c6ab40cc4dca33fea8a7cff4f68eac164165989f55432b52bc48fe
confirmations
321538
spent
true